Automotive EMI and thermally optimized synchronous buck converter reference design

Description

This reference design is an EMI and thermally optimized synchronous buck converter for automotive applications. The circuit is powered from the nominal 12-V battery to provide an output voltage of 3.3 V at 8 A. The design uses a synchronous buck controller operating at a switching frequency of 440 kHz. Forced pulse width modulation or diode emulation mode is jumper selectable. Frequency dithering is used to improve the EMI performance.
